Layout is the process of taking a schematic—a drawing of transistors, resistors, and capacitors—and physically drawing the polygons (diffusion, polysilicon, metal) that will be etched onto a silicon wafer. A bad layout can destroy a perfect schematic. Parasitic capacitance, latch-up, electromigration, and thermal gradients are the silent killers of analog design.
Hastings' genius was translating complex solid-state physics into practical, visual rules. He didn't just tell you to match transistors; he showed you why common-centroid layouts cancel linear gradients. He didn't just warn about noise; he illustrated guarding rings with clear, almost artistic cross-sections.
